Summary:Two new β-carboline alkaloids, daibucarbolines D (1) and E (2) and one new sesquiterpene dilactone, pseudovillosine (3), together with five known compounds, taraxerone, taraxerol, pseudoneoliacine, daibucarboline A and linderaggrine A were isolated from the stems of Neolitsea kedahensis (Lauraceae). The structures were confirmed through extensive spectroscopic analysis, while the relative configuration of compound (3) was determined by a single crystal X-ray diffraction. © 2018
